HBO confirms 'Sex And The City' sequel
Published Friday, Jul 11 2008, 19:15 BST | By Beth Hilton

Producers were rumoured to be making plans for a second film last December, before the first was released.
They are now keen to capitalise on the success of the spinoff, which has made around £177.5 million at the worldwide box office.
HBO chief Michael Lombardo said: "There is enormous interest by Warner Brothers Newline to do another Sex And The City, and... they're trying with our help to put that together now."
Rapper P Diddy is thought to be in line for a role in the planned sequel.
